共指消解:综述临床领域的通用方法及应用。

Coreference resolution: a review of general methodologies and applications in the clinical domain.

机构信息

Children's Hospital Boston, Boston, MA 02115, United States.

出版信息

J Biomed Inform. 2011 Dec;44(6):1113-22. doi: 10.1016/j.jbi.2011.08.006. Epub 2011 Aug 12.

DOI:10.1016/j.jbi.2011.08.006
PMID:21856441
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C3226856/
Abstract

Coreference resolution is the task of determining linguistic expressions that refer to the same real-world entity in natural language. Research on coreference resolution in the general English domain dates back to 1960s and 1970s. However, research on coreference resolution in the clinical free text has not seen major development. The recent US government initiatives that promote the use of electronic health records (EHRs) provide opportunities to mine patient notes as more and more health care institutions adopt EHR. Our goal was to review recent advances in general purpose coreference resolution to lay the foundation for methodologies in the clinical domain, facilitated by the availability of a shared lexical resource of gold standard coreference annotations, the Ontology Development and Information Extraction (ODIE) corpus.

摘要

指代消解是指确定自然语言中指向同一实体的语言表达式的任务。一般英语领域的指代消解研究可以追溯到 20 世纪 60 年代和 70 年代。然而,临床自由文本的指代消解研究并没有取得重大进展。最近美国政府提倡使用电子病历(EHR),为挖掘患者记录提供了机会,因为越来越多的医疗机构开始采用 EHR。我们的目标是回顾一般目的指代消解的最新进展,为临床领域的方法奠定基础,这得益于可用的共享词汇资源——黄金标准指代标注集 Ontology Development and Information Extraction (ODIE) 语料库。
